Description

The Construction Fee Plus Form with decimals in San Antonio serves as a crucial contractual agreement between a contractor and an owner for construction projects. It outlines the scope of work, site specifications, necessary permits, and terms regarding soil conditions. This form includes two payment options: a cost-plus model, where the owner pays actual material costs plus a fee, or a fixed fee arrangement for the project's total cost. The contractor is tasked with maintaining insurance and acquiring appropriate permits while the owner must provide pertinent site surveys and legal documents. Key features include provisions for changes in work scope through written change orders and specified penalties for late payments. Additionally, the contract emphasizes warranty limitations on workmanship defects.
